#425437 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#425437 is composed of 25.9% red, 32.9%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.5%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 97.2 degrees, a saturation of 20.9% and a lightness of 27.3%. #425437 color hex could be obtained by blending #84a86e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#425437 color description : Very dark grayish green.
#425437 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#425437 has RGB values of R:66, G:84,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 4346935.

Shades and Tints of #425437
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f6f8f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#425437
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454942 is the less saturated color, while #358902 is the most saturated one.
